Overview
- Jin's second solo EP, 'Echo,' debuted globally on May 16, presenting seven tracks that explore themes of love, heartbreak, and universal emotions under the concept of 'resonance.'
- The lead single, 'Don’t Say You Love Me,' is an all-English ballad accompanied by a music video starring actress Shin Se-kyung, showcasing the pain of a faltering relationship.
- The album traverses diverse rock and pop genres, including pop-punk, country rock, orchestral Brit rock, and heartfelt ballads, underscoring Jin's vocal versatility and artistic growth.
- Jin engaged with fans through a Weverse livestream, which featured playful interactions with fellow BTS members, further building excitement for BTS's full-group reunion in June 2025.
- Promotional efforts for 'Echo' include a performance of 'Don’t Say You Love Me' on 'The Tonight Show Starring Jimmy Fallon' on May 22 and the launch of Jin's first solo world tour in late June.
